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ella says empathy needs to be built into artificial intelligence so that great innovation can empower humans and society. He says while there is an abundance of artificial intelligence in the world, and it is bound to grow, what will be scarce is real intelligence and human qualities like empathy, which can help humans live better lives. NDTV's Uma Sudhir looks at Microsoft's Innovations for India, from using AI as an answer to farmer distress, creating thousands of designs for weavers and handloom industry, to creating distance learning tools and virtual classrooms all products that, Microsoft says, have empathy at their core.
